white = natural note = c, d, e, f, g, a, b = do, re, mi, fa, so, la, ti, do

black = sharp or flat note = c# (=d flat), d# (=e flat), [there's no e#] f# (=g flat), g# (=a flat), a# (=b flat), [there's no b# either]

It's generally accepted that the white keys are used more often than the black.
